Foros del Web » Programación para mayores de 30 ;) » Bases de Datos General » Mysql »

funciona en uno y en otro no

Estas en el tema de funciona en uno y en otro no en el foro de Mysql en Foros del Web. Hola a todos: tengo esta consulta de un sistemita que estoy haciendo SELECT nombre, (YEAR(CURRENT_DATE) - YEAR(fechanacimiento)) - (RIGHT(CURRENT_DATE,5) < RIGHT(fechanacimiento,5)) AS edad , medidas, ...
  #1 (permalink)  
Antiguo 08/07/2006, 22:46
Avatar de mauricio2004  
Fecha de Ingreso: marzo-2004
Mensajes: 264
Antigüedad: 20 años, 1 mes
Puntos: 0
funciona en uno y en otro no

Hola a todos:

tengo esta consulta de un sistemita que estoy haciendo

SELECT nombre, (YEAR(CURRENT_DATE) - YEAR(fechanacimiento)) - (RIGHT(CURRENT_DATE,5) < RIGHT(fechanacimiento,5)) AS edad , medidas, nombrenacionalidad, nombre_sector, horario, contacto, descripcion, email, paginaweb, visitas, altura, (select AVG(e.nota) from evaluacion e where e.idchicas=chicas.idchicas) as promedio FROM chicas where idchicas = '47'

lo que pasa es que en mi computador local funciona bien aca tengo instalado el MySQL 4.1.8

ahora lo estoy subiendo a otro servidor, pero me tira el siguiente error

#1064 - You have an error in your SQL syntax near 'SELECT AVG( e.nota )
FROM evaluacion e
WHERE e.idchicas = chicas.idchicas ) AS ' at line 2


Sera por un problema de versiones. La version instalada en el server es 3.23.58 . No se por que pasa esto, alguien sabe ??


saludos

Última edición por mauricio2004; 08/07/2006 a las 22:55
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 05:41.